Japan Hydrographic Surveys for Combatant Loading Wharf Design

The Urago Ordnance Storage Area, located in Yokosuka, Japan, is used by the U.S. Navy as part of the United States Fleet Activities Yokosuka.  An ammunition wharf to conduct combatant ship ordnance loading and off-loading operations has been proposed as part of the P996 Combatant Loading Wharf project.  In support of the project, Sea Engineering, Inc. was contracted by Environmental Science Corp. and the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ers to conduct hydrographic and geophysical surveys.  The surveys included:

  • Multibeam sonar high-resolution bathymetry
  • Single beam echo sounder
  • Side scan sonar
  • Magnetometer
  • Subbottom profiles
